Background: The primary purpose of our study was to understand the damage in the peripheral nerves of patients with diabetes and to determine the change in patients' reaction rates and perceptions by the age groups, duration of diabetes, fasting plasma glucose and HbA1c values, and compare these with those of the healthy individuals.
Methods: This study was carried out at the Baskent University Hospital Endocrinology and Metabolic Diseases Outpatient Clinic. A total of 64 patients diagnosed with type 2 diabetes and 64 healthy controls were included in the study. Finger tapping, visual, and auditory reaction time tests were performed on the subjects, respectively. The subjects' fasting plasma glucose and HbA1c levels, and the duration of their diabetes were recorded. Analyses were performed using the SPSS version 25. Differences were considered statistically significant when the p-value is <0.05.
